Woman murdered over love whatsapp chats

A customarily-married Murewa woman Bretter Pindura was strangled over infidelity claims by her husband who showed up at home after close to three year absence.

Her husband, Isaac Dindingwe had deserted his family in 2014  for South Africa.

Love Whatsapp chats on Pindura's mobile phone drove Dingingwe to strangle her, reports show.

He handed himself over at Musami Police Station after murdering his wife on  4 January.

According to reports, the couple had three children.

Pindura met Dindingwe at the Fourth Street bus terminus in Harare and they hired a taxi, which dropped them at the Harare-Nyamapanda tollgate.

After disembarking, the two then walked towards Stahum Farm in Juru.

Along the way, they pulled off the road and rested.

Dindingwe got hold of Pindura's mobile  phone and started reading her messages and WhatsApp chats.

He then allegedly stumbled upon some love messages sent to Pindura.

Dindingwe accused Pindura of infidelity, before he grabbed her by the neck and strangled her.

Reports indicate that Dindingwe called his wife  sister, Agatha, and told her what had happened.

He also  gave her directions over the phone to where she would locate the body.
